Output 83e59794e2ea7fc518ef0d44fac8ceed3fe6cfb373f6343ac7ea840949066548:1

value
1066903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1046a8880f76b766d5f5975c7f35dea5402c3141 OP_EQUAL
address
33B5P3FVVQFugXDvEV4AGvFB4KR5gq1gxD
transaction
83e59794e2ea7fc518ef0d44fac8ceed3fe6cfb373f6343ac7ea840949066548
confirmations
333823
spent
true